NewsbZIP transcription factor AflHapX coordinates iron homeostasis and aflatoxin biosynthesis in Aspergillus flavus
Researchers have identified the bZIP transcription factor AflHapX in Aspergillus flavus by searching its genome with the HapX protein sequence from Aspergillus fumigatus. They discovered that AflHapX is critical for A. flavus’s adaptive response to both iron excess and iron starvation.

NewsScientists investigate how Rho GTPases Cdc42 and RacA regulate aflatoxin synthesis and pathogenicity in Aspergillus flavus
Scientists investigating the mechanisms by which the Rho GTPases Cdc42 and RacA regulate aflatoxin synthesis and pathogenicity in the fungus Aspergillus flavus found that these processes are controlled through the regulation of morphogenesis, oxidative balance, and energy metabolism.

NewsKenyan crop contamination outbreak inspires grad student to improve rice storage
A new study shows that proper rice storage conditions to reduce aflatoxin risk after harvest include a temperature below 20 degrees Celsius, or 68 degrees Fahrenheit, and relative humidity below 75 per cent.
